CSC announces that Mike Lawrie, 58, has been appointed president and chief executive officer, and will join the company no later than March 31. Lawrie succeeds Michael W. Laphen, 61, who previously announced his plan to retire as the company's chairman, president, and CEO.

CSC's board also announces that Rodney F. Chase, a current director on the company's board, has been appointed non-executive chairman of the board of directors, effective upon Lawrie's start as president and CEO. Lawrie has also been appointed to CSC's board, effective immediately.

Lawrie is currently CEO of UK-based Misys plc, a global leader of IT solutions for the financial services industry publicly traded on the LondonStock Exchange.
